HighCo : Déclaration mensuelle des droits de vote

HighCo Expert filed an AMF regulatory statement on total voting rights and shares, showing 20,455,403 shares outstanding as of 30 June 2026 and 628,838 shares with no voting rights (self-held). The total theoretical voting rights used for threshold calculations were 22,181,578, with 21,552,740 exercisable voting rights. The disclosure is administrative with no direct earnings or guidance update.

Analysis

This is not a fundamental catalyst by itself, but the voting-rights drift matters for a thinly traded French small cap because liquidity and governance can move the stock more than reported P&L in the short run. The reduction in treasury stock suggests management has been putting previously non-voting shares back into circulation or using them for compensation rather than accumulating buybacks, which marginally improves float but removes a technical support that can matter in illiquid names. The second-order effect is on governance rather than earnings: a lower treasury position slightly reduces the company’s ability to mute activist pressure or support the share price through repurchases. If that trend continues into the next earnings cycle, the market may start reading it as a sign that capital allocation flexibility is tighter than it looks, especially if gross margin guidance disappoints on 22 July. Over the next 1-3 months, the real watch item is whether the company accompanies the margin update with any change in buyback policy or employee-share issuance. If the treasury balance stabilizes, this fades into noise; if it keeps falling while operating momentum stalls, that would be a mild negative for the multiple because the market loses both technical support and perceived financial discipline. Contrarian view: consensus should probably ignore this, and that is partly right. The move is too small to change intrinsic value, but in a PEA-PME microcap with limited turnover, even modest changes in free float can affect the order book and short-term volatility more than investors expect.
